This document specifies the HTTP Registry Service for AAM (Agent Artifact Manager). The registry provides a centralized service where package authors can publish AAM packages and consumers can discover and install them — similar to PyPI for Python or npm for JavaScript.

| Component | Technology | Rationale |
|---|---|---|
| API Framework | FastAPI (Python) | Async, auto-docs, Pydantic validation |
| Database | PostgreSQL | Relational integrity, full-text search |
| Object Storage | S3 / MinIO | Scalable blob storage for archives |
| Cache | Redis | Session cache, rate limiting |
| Signing | Sigstore | Modern, keyless signing |
| Auth | JWT + API Tokens | Stateless, revocable |

);AAM supports three levels of package verification:
| Level | Method | Trust Model | User Effort |
|---|---|---|---|
| 1 | Checksum (SHA-256) | Integrity only | Automatic |
| 2 | Sigstore | Identity-based | OIDC login |
| 3 | GPG | Key-based | Key management |
Every package must include a SHA-256 checksum computed from the archive contents.
Computation:
import hashlib
def compute_checksum(archive_path: Path) -> str:
"""Compute SHA-256 checksum of archive."""
sha256 = hashlib.sha256()
with open(archive_path, "rb") as f:
for chunk in iter(lambda: f.read(8192), b""):
sha256.update(chunk)
return sha256.hexdigest()Verification on download:
def verify_checksum(archive_path: Path, expected: str) -> bool:
"""Verify archive checksum matches expected value."""
actual = compute_checksum(archive_path)
return actual == expectedSigstore provides keyless signing using OIDC identity providers (GitHub, Google, Microsoft).

# Token loaded from credentials.yaml or AAM_REGISTRY_TOKEN_COMPANY_INTERNAL env var- All API endpoints MUST use HTTPS (TLS 1.2+)
- HSTS header required:
Strict-Transport-Security: max-age=31536000; includeSubDomains
| Field | Validation |
|---|---|
| Package name (full) | ^(@[a-z0-9][a-z0-9_-]{0,63}/)?[a-z0-9][a-z0-9-]{0,63}$ |
| Scope (if present) | ^[a-z0-9][a-z0-9_-]{0,63}$ |
| Name part | ^[a-z0-9][a-z0-9-]{0,63}$ |
| Version | Semver format |
| Archive | Max 50MB, must be valid tar.gz |
| Manifest | JSON schema validation |
| Endpoint | Limit |
|---|---|
| Search | 100 req/min |
| Download | 1000 req/min |
| Publish | 10 req/min |
| Auth | 20 req/min |
- Package name squatting: Reserved names list, minimum account age for popular names
- Typosquatting detection: Levenshtein distance check against popular packages
- Malicious package detection: Future integration with static analysis
- Passwords stored with bcrypt (cost factor 12+)
- API tokens stored as SHA-256 hashes
- Email addresses not exposed publicly
- Download counts may be delayed/aggregated
